Shares of Samsung Electronics surged as much as 6% during trading following the news that the company has started shipping samples of its HBM4E (High Bandwidth Memory 4 Extreme) chips to global customers, as reported by CNBC. The HBM4E is the latest iteration in Samsung’s high-bandwidth memory lineup, designed specifically for AI accelerators and advanced computing workloads. This move comes amid intense competition in the AI memory space, where Samsung competes with SK Hynix and Micron Technology. While Samsung has faced challenges in qualifying its previous-generation HBM3E chips with key customers, the early shipment of HBM4E samples may signal progress in closing the technological gap. The company has not disclosed specific customer names or volumes, but market watchers view the sampling phase as a critical step toward securing design wins with major AI chip designers. The surge in Samsung’s stock price reflects renewed investor optimism about the company’s ability to capitalize on the AI boom. Samsung had lagged behind SK Hynix in the HBM3 market but appears to be accelerating its next-generation roadmap with HBM4E.

By shipping HBM4E samples earlier than some competitors, Samsung could gain a time-to-market advantage in securing orders from AI chip makers such as Nvidia, AMD, and others. The HBM market is projected to grow substantially as AI training and inference demand expands, making early sampling a competitive differentiator. For Samsung, this development may help reverse recent market share losses in the high-margin HBM segment. The company’s memory division has been under pressure due to weaker demand in traditional memory segments, but AI-related chips offer higher profitability. The stock’s positive reaction suggests investors are pricing in the possibility of improved earnings from AI memory sales. Additionally, the news reinforces the broader industry trend toward tighter collaboration between memory manufacturers and AI chip designers. Samsung’s aggressive push into next-generation HBM technology could have ripple effects across the AI hardware ecosystem.

From an investment perspective, Samsung’s HBM4E sampling marks a potentially significant milestone, but caution is warranted. While the stock surge indicates positive sentiment, the actual revenue impact will depend on successful qualification and volume production ramp-up. Qualification processes in the AI memory industry can be lengthy, and any delays could affect Samsung’s competitiveness. The broader AI memory market remains highly dynamic, with SK Hynix and Micron also pursuing their own next-generation roadmaps. Samsung’s move suggests it is investing heavily to stay relevant, but investors should monitor execution risks and customer adoption rates. The share price reaction may reflect short-term optimism, and longer-term value will likely hinge on tangible results from sampling to mass production. Overall, the development is a positive signal for Samsung’s AI memory strategy, but the path to revenue contribution remains uncertain.
